你查询的IP:[118.126.69.225]  地理位置:中国–上海–上海

最新查询210.82.144.40 210.25.75.121 218.192.10.216 222.160.190.248 222.64.15.28 124.66.9.97 119.44.31.99 121.68.181.102 121.201.202.81 202.130.65.232 118.126.69.225 125.61.128.102 118.132.201.174 118.144.72.24 116.213.128.95 116.112.161.203 221.208.141.115 119.84.40.50 119.59.128.59 122.64.209.233 117.112.251.215 119.128.92.198 203.158.16.249 221.130.4.37 116.254.128.207 125.96.18.164 118.67.112.37 221.176.28.15 118.112.177.231 114.80.155.223 117.112.195.105 210.76.203.153